American International Group, Inc. Description

American International Group, Inc. provides insurance products and services for the commercial, institutional, and individual customers in the United States and internationally. The company operates in two segments: AIG Property Casualty, and AIG Life and Retirement. The AIG Property Casualty segment offers casualty insurance products that cover general liability, commercial automobile liability, workers' compensation, excess casualty, and crisis management insurance; industrial energy-related and commercial property insurance products, which cover exposures to man-made and natural disasters; aerospace, environmental, political risk, trade credit, surety and marine insurance products for small and medium sized enterprises; and various forms of professional liability insurance products. It also provides personal accidental and supplemental health products for individuals, employees, associations, and other organizations; and life products, as well as a range of travel insurance products and services for leisure and business travelers. This segment distributes its insurance products and services through brokers, agents, and direct marketing and partner organizations, as well as the Internet. The AIG Life and Retirement segment offers a suite of products and services to individuals and groups, including term life insurance, universal life insurance, accident and health insurance, fixed and variable deferred annuities, fixed payout annuities, mutual funds, and financial planning. This segment distributes its products through banks, broker-dealers, financial advisors, independent marketing organizations, insurance agents, structured settlement brokers, benefit consultants, and direct-to-consumer platforms. The company also provides private residential mortgage guaranty insurance, and direct investment book services, as well as engages in derivatives intermediary activities. American International Group, Inc. was founded in 1919 and is based in New York, New York.
